MySQL Linux
安装二进制源代码
1.下载二进制源代码,然后解压到 /usr/local目录,也可以在其它目录下,然后在/usr/local下建个链接。
# ln -s mysql /usr/local/mysql
2.建立一个MySQL 用户
建立运行MySQL守护程序的用户帐号,并且所有MySQL文件都归此帐户拥有。将MySQL目录和文件的拥有权改成 mysql 用户和root组:
# cd /usr/local
# chown -R mysql:root mysql
然后运行一个小脚本程序,以建立初始化的MySQL数据库。
# su mysql
$ cd mysql
$ scripts/mysql_install_db
3.自动运行MySQL
在MySQL二进制包里面,有一个叫myslq.server的启动脚本程序。把它复制到/etc/rc.d/init.d目录里面:
# cd /etc/rc.d/init.d
# cp /usr/local/mysql/support-files/mysql.server mysql
# chmod +x mysql
最后,把MySQL添加到你系统的启动服务组里面去。
# /sbin/chkconfig --del mysql
# /sbin/chkconfig --add mysql
4.测试MySQL
首先启动MySQL:
# /etc/rc.d/init.d/mysql start
5.更改管理员密码
# mysqladmin -u root password newpassword
安装二进制源代码
1.下载二进制源代码,然后解压到 /usr/local目录,也可以在其它目录下,然后在/usr/local下建个链接。
# ln -s mysql /usr/local/mysql
2.建立一个MySQL 用户
建立运行MySQL守护程序的用户帐号,并且所有MySQL文件都归此帐户拥有。将MySQL目录和文件的拥有权改成 mysql 用户和root组:
# cd /usr/local
# chown -R mysql:root mysql
然后运行一个小脚本程序,以建立初始化的MySQL数据库。
# su mysql
$ cd mysql
$ scripts/mysql_install_db
3.自动运行MySQL
在MySQL二进制包里面,有一个叫myslq.server的启动脚本程序。把它复制到/etc/rc.d/init.d目录里面:
# cd /etc/rc.d/init.d
# cp /usr/local/mysql/support-files/mysql.server mysql
# chmod +x mysql
最后,把MySQL添加到你系统的启动服务组里面去。
# /sbin/chkconfig --del mysql
# /sbin/chkconfig --add mysql
4.测试MySQL
首先启动MySQL:
# /etc/rc.d/init.d/mysql start
5.更改管理员密码
# mysqladmin -u root password newpassword